PraisonAI has Improper Control of Generation of Code ('Code Injection') and Protection Mechanism Failure in praisonai
PraisonAI is a multi-agent teams system. Prior to 4.5.128, PraisonAI's AST-based Python sandbox can be bypassed using type.__getattribute__ trampoline, allowing arbitrary code execution when running untrusted agent code. The _execute_code_direct function in praisonaiagents/tools/python_tools.py uses AST filtering to block dangerous Python attributes like __subclasses__, __globals__, and __bases__. However, the filter only checks ast.Attribute nodes, allowing a bypass. The sandbox relies on AST-based filtering of attribute access but fails to account for dynamic attribute resolution via built-in methods such as type.getattribute, resulting in incomplete enforcement of security restrictions. The string '__subclasses__' is an ast.Constant, not an ast.Attribute, so it is never checked against the blocked list. This vulnerability is fixed in 4.5.128.
Problem Types
| Type | CWE ID | Description |
|---|
| CWE | CWE-94 | CWE-94: Improper Control of Generation of Code ('Code Injection') |
| CWE | CWE-693 | CWE-693: Protection Mechanism Failure |

Metrics
| Version | Base score | Base severity | Vector |
|---|
| 3.1 | 8.6 | HIGH | CVSS:3.1/AV:L/AC:L/PR:N/UI:R/S:C/C:H/I:H/A:H |
